New Mexico and Virginia Legalize Cannabis for Recreational Use

The Blunt Truth

Following closely on the heels of both New York and New Jersey enacting recreational cannabis laws, New Mexico and Virginia have enacted their own laws allowing adults to use cannabis for recreational purposes. Virginia Recreational Cannabis Law. New Mexico Recreational Cannabis Law. It is effective in late June 2021.

First Recreational Marijuana Bill Introduced in Ohio

SpeedWeed

On Thursday, two Democratic state House representatives there—Casey Weinstein and Terrence Upchurch—introduced legislation to legalize and regulate the cultivation and sale of recreational marijuana in the state. MMJ Laws in California: A Comprehensive Guide For Patients

MMJ Recs

The state established the Medical Cannabis Regulation and Safety Act (MCRSA) in 2015, leading to the creation of the Bureau of Medical Cannabis Regulation and the introduction of a regulatory framework for MMJ dispensaries, cultivators, and manufacturers.
